Grand Champion wins Highweight Handicap Grand Champion fought back to beat Joey P. by a head Thursday in the $109,200 Fall Highweight Handicap at Aqueduct. After briefly yielding the lead in the lane, Grand Champion dug in to earn his fifth win in 10 career starts for trainer Jimmy Jerkens. “He kept trying,” […]
